Bring the ethereal charm of yesteryear’s Japan into your home with the “Sarus Crane” art poster, a faithful reproduction of G.A. Audsley’s celebrated work from the 1884 Edition of “The Ornamental Arts of Japan”. Offered exclusively by SmellyNoises, this vintage poster is a tribute to the revered Sarus crane, a symbol of fidelity and long life in Japanese lore. Audsley’s craft showcases the Meiji era’s homage to the natural world, with an intricate portrayal of every plume and grass strand. Rendered in a soothing array of greys and soft pinks, the scene evokes the peacefulness of a dawn-kissed rice field, where the noble crane stands with an air of calm majesty. This piece is a testament to the artist’s expertise and the era’s ornithological knowledge.
